immich-server | 2025-09-29 09:59:37.431 | [Nest] 7 - 09/29/2025, 1:59:37 PM LOG [Microservices:StorageTemplateService] Starting storage template migration database | 2025-09-29 09:59:38.064 | 2025-09-29 13:59:38.064 UTC [21349] ERROR: duplicate key value violates unique constraint "UQ_newPath" database | 2025-09-29 09:59:38.064 | 2025-09-29 13:59:38.064 UTC [21349] DETAIL: Key ("newPath")=(/data/library/admin/2013/Redacted Folder Name 1/Redacted Photo FIlename 1.jpg.xmp) already exists. database | 2025-09-29 09:59:38.064 | 2025-09-29 13:59:38.064 UTC [21349] STATEMENT: insert into "move_history" ("entityId", "pathType", "oldPath", "newPath") values ($1, $2, $3, $4) returning * immich-server | 2025-09-29 09:59:38.065 | Query failed : { immich-server | 2025-09-29 09:59:38.065 | durationMs: 2.0775480000302196, immich-server | 2025-09-29 09:59:38.065 | error: PostgresError: duplicate key value violates unique constraint "UQ_newPath" immich-server | 2025-09-29 09:59:38.065 | at ErrorResponse (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:794:26) immich-server | 2025-09-29 09:59:38.065 | at handle (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:480:6) immich-server | 2025-09-29 09:59:38.065 | at Socket.data (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:315:9) immich-server | 2025-09-29 09:59:38.065 | at Socket.emit (node:events:518:28) immich-server | 2025-09-29 09:59:38.065 | at addChunk (node:internal/streams/readable:561:12) immich-server | 2025-09-29 09:59:38.065 | at readableAddChunkPushByteMode (node:internal/streams/readable:512:3) immich-server | 2025-09-29 09:59:38.065 | at Readable.push (node:internal/streams/readable:392:5) immich-server | 2025-09-29 09:59:38.065 | at TCP.onStreamRead (node:internal/stream_base_commons:189:23) { immich-server | 2025-09-29 09:59:38.065 | severity_local: 'ERROR', immich-server | 2025-09-29 09:59:38.065 | severity: 'ERROR', immich-server | 2025-09-29 09:59:38.065 | code: '23505', immich-server | 2025-09-29 09:59:38.065 | detail: 'Key ("newPath")=(/data/library/admin/2013/Redacted Folder Name 1/Redacted Photo FIlename 1.jpg.xmp) already exists.', immich-server | 2025-09-29 09:59:38.065 | schema_name: 'public', immich-server | 2025-09-29 09:59:38.065 | table_name: 'move_history', immich-server | 2025-09-29 09:59:38.065 | constraint_name: 'UQ_newPath', immich-server | 2025-09-29 09:59:38.065 | file: 'nbtinsert.c', immich-server | 2025-09-29 09:59:38.065 | line: '663', immich-server | 2025-09-29 09:59:38.065 | routine: '_bt_check_unique' immich-server | 2025-09-29 09:59:38.065 | }, immich-server | 2025-09-29 09:59:38.065 | sql: 'insert into "move_history" ("entityId", "pathType", "oldPath", "newPath") values ($1, $2, $3, $4) returning *', immich-server | 2025-09-29 09:59:38.065 | params: [ immich-server | 2025-09-29 09:59:38.065 | '890d5f70-07b0-4b21-aa42-65c8044d8b5a', immich-server | 2025-09-29 09:59:38.065 | 'sidecar', immich-server | 2025-09-29 09:59:38.065 | '/data/upload/4722645e-969f-40b9-8c45-3d3c5214a9e7/be/cb/becbb941-a405-431b-a73f-a2bfd3a71fa6.jpg.xmp', immich-server | 2025-09-29 09:59:38.065 | '/data/library/admin/2013/Redacted Folder Name 1/Redacted Photo FIlename 1.jpg.xmp' immich-server | 2025-09-29 09:59:38.065 | ] immich-server | 2025-09-29 09:59:38.065 | } immich-server | 2025-09-29 09:59:38.066 | [Nest] 7 - 09/29/2025, 1:59:38 PM ERROR [Microservices:StorageTemplateService] Problem applying storage template immich-server | 2025-09-29 09:59:38.066 | [Nest] 7 - 09/29/2025, 1:59:38 PM ERROR [Microservices:StorageTemplateService] PostgresError: duplicate key value violates unique constraint "UQ_newPath" immich-server | 2025-09-29 09:59:38.066 | at ErrorResponse (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:794:26) immich-server | 2025-09-29 09:59:38.066 | at handle (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:480:6) immich-server | 2025-09-29 09:59:38.066 | at Socket.data (/usr/src/app/server/node_modules/.pnpm/postgres@3.4.7/node_modules/postgres/cjs/src/connection.js:315:9) immich-server | 2025-09-29 09:59:38.066 | at Socket.emit (node:events:518:28) immich-server | 2025-09-29 09:59:38.066 | at addChunk (node:internal/streams/readable:561:12) immich-server | 2025-09-29 09:59:38.066 | at readableAddChunkPushByteMode (node:internal/streams/readable:512:3) immich-server | 2025-09-29 09:59:38.066 | at Readable.push (node:internal/streams/readable:392:5) immich-server | 2025-09-29 09:59:38.066 | at TCP.onStreamRead (node:internal/stream_base_commons:189:23) immich-server | 2025-09-29 09:59:38.066 | [Nest] 7 - 09/29/2025, 1:59:38 PM ERROR [Microservices:StorageTemplateService] Object(3) { immich-server | 2025-09-29 09:59:38.066 | id: '890d5f70-07b0-4b21-aa42-65c8044d8b5a', immich-server | 2025-09-29 09:59:38.066 | oldPath: '/data/library/admin/2013/Redacted Folder Name 1/Redacted Photo FIlename 1.jpg', immich-server | 2025-09-29 09:59:38.066 | newPath: '/data/library/admin/2013/Redacted Folder Name 1/Redacted Photo FIlename 1.jpg' immich-server | 2025-09-29 09:59:38.066 | } immich-server | 2025-09-29 09:59:38.218 | [Nest] 7 - 09/29/2025, 1:59:38 PM LOG [Microservices:StorageCore] Attempting to finish incomplete move: /data/upload/4722645e-969f-40b9-8c45-3d3c5214a9e7/63/07/63078a7f-cfcc-4231-950b-408f52376ed4.JPG.xmp => /data/library/admin/2008/Redacted Folder Name 2/Redacted Photo FIlename 2.jpg.xmp immich-server | 2025-09-29 09:59:38.220 | [Nest] 7 - 09/29/2025, 1:59:38 PM WARN [Microservices:StorageCore] Unable to complete move. File does not exist at either location. immich-server | 2025-09-29 09:59:38.388 | [Nest] 7 - 09/29/2025, 1:59:38 PM LOG [Microservices:StorageCore] Attempting to finish incomplete move: /data/upload/4722645e-969f-40b9-8c45-3d3c5214a9e7/db/18/db18d737-fddd-4ecd-9970-cb7d2a496771.JPG.xmp => /data/library/admin/2006/Redacted Folder Name 3/Redacted Photo FIlename 3.jpg.xmp immich-server | 2025-09-29 09:59:38.389 | [Nest] 7 - 09/29/2025, 1:59:38 PM WARN [Microservices:StorageCore] Unable to complete move. File does not exist at either location.